Identifying an opportunity and accessing resources to capitalize on it. New companies are less than 5 years old, and consist of less than 100 employees. Successful only when entrepreneur, opportunity, and resources fit. Begins with entrepreneur identifying an opportunity then accessing resources. Originate in events relating to work or daily life. Ensures you have a viable idea with a competitive advantage. Solve a problem and the solution sells itself. Offer a lower-priced or more convenient version of product. Ask what job are customers truly after. Thus customer will be willing to pay for it. Existing firms cant easily or wont want to imitate. Who are the competitors and how will they react. The idea is marketable and financially viable. What forces that affect profitability? (five forces) Safety point: does the idea have low exit costs? Longer time to profitability or greater up front investment = risk. Generate social value while operating with financial discipline.
